PAMPHYLIA. Side. Gallienus (253-268). Ae 10 Assaria.
Obv: AVT KAI ΠOV ΛI ЄΓN ΓAΛΛIHNO CB.
Laureate (with traces of radiate crown) and cuirassed bust right; I (mark of value) to right.
Rev: CIΔHTΩN NЄΩKOPΩN.
Apollo standing left, holding patera and scepter.
SNG BN -; cf. BMC 108.
The portrait displays the beginnings of a radiate crown, but it appears that this was abandoned by the celator for the laureate crown instead.
